No, hospital indemnity benefits and critical illness insurance are two separate types of coverage. Hospital indemnity benefits provide financial protection against out-of-pocket medical expenses, while critical illness insurance pays a lump sum in the event of a serious illness.
The cost of a hospital indemnity benefit varies depending on the policy and provider. On average, premiums range from $50 to $200 per month. However, this cost can be offset by the potential savings on out-of-pocket medical expenses.

Yes, hospital indemnity benefits can be used in conjunction with other insurance plans, such as major medical or Medicare. However, it's essential to carefully review the terms and conditions of each policy to ensure there are no conflicts or overlapping benefits.

The United States is known for its high-cost healthcare system, which can be overwhelming for individuals and families. With medical expenses adding up quickly, it's no wonder that people are seeking alternative ways to manage costs. Hospital indemnity benefits have emerged as a viable option, offering a layer of financial protection against unexpected medical expenses. By providing a tax-free stipend for out-of-pocket medical costs, hospital indemnity benefits aim to reduce the financial burden on policyholders.
At its core, a hospital indemnity benefit is a type of supplemental insurance that provides a cash payment to help cover out-of-pocket medical expenses.
